Output 64a655676b0e75334b6c2a287cd8f7861a0305f0dada3d1db1d794d0ba555c8e:25

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 622a393177764209b81dbe6d88cdba0de9875fba10e5ae778b00f90803559fb2
address
bc1pvg4rjvthwepqnwqahekc3nd6ph5cwha6zrj6uautqrussq64n7eqh566l9
transaction
64a655676b0e75334b6c2a287cd8f7861a0305f0dada3d1db1d794d0ba555c8e
confirmations
138768
spent
true